Understanding Thermometers and Their Uses
Before we tackle oil temperature measurement, let¡¯s explore the types of thermometers available:
- Meat Thermometers: Typically read from 120¡ãF to 200¡ãF, suitable for checking the internal temperature of meats.
- Digital Instant-Read Thermometers: Offer quick readings, often within 2-3 seconds, reaching up to 500¡ãF, making them versatile for oil temperatures.
- Deep-Fry Thermometers: Specifically made for hot cooking oil, can measure temperatures from 100¡ãF to 400¡ãF or higher.
- Candy Thermometers: Useful for measuring high sugar solutions but can also be utilized for oil, reaching up to 400¡ãF.
Having clarity on these options helps me decide what to use when cooking with oil.
Why Measuring Oil Temperature is Important
Measuring oil temperature can make or break my fried dishes. Studies show that oil temperature can directly affect food quality. For instance, frying at the ideal temperature of 350¡ãF to 375¡ãF enhances crispiness while preventing excessive oil absorption. If oil is too hot (above 400¡ãF), it can lead to burnt flavors and even carcinogenic compounds.
Conversely, if the oil temperature is too low (below 325¡ãF), my food will absorb more oil, resulting in greasy, soggy dishes. Proper oil temperature ensures:
- Optimal Flavor: Foods fry more evenly and taste better.
- Food Safety: Maintaining appropriate temperatures kills harmful bacteria.
- Healthier Dishes: Less oil absorption equals fewer calories.

How to Measure Oil Temperature with a Meat Thermometer
Step-by-Step Guide
Here¡¯s how I confidently measure oil temperature using a meat thermometer:
- Heat the oil in my pan over medium heat.
- Insert the meat thermometer into the oil, ensuring the probe is submerged but not touching the bottom of the pan.
- Wait for about 10-15 seconds until the reading stabilizes.
- Check for the desired temperature, aiming for 350¡ãF for frying.

Limitations of Meat Thermometers for Oil Temperature
Potential Concerns and Misuse
However, the limitations of using a meat thermometer are worth noting:
- Not all meat thermometers can withstand temperatures above 200¡ãF, which is critical when frying (most oils burn at around 400¡ãF).
- The response time may lag compared to specialized digital frying thermometers, which can immediately alert me to temperature changes.
- If the thermometer is not submerged properly, it can yield inaccurate readings.

What is the difference between a meat thermometer and an oil thermometer?
A meat thermometer is generally designed for lower temperature ranges (120¡ãF – 200¡ãF) while an oil thermometer can withstand higher temperatures (up to 500¡ãF), making it ideal for frying.
How to measure the temperature of cooking oil?
To measure cooking oil temperature, I insert the thermometer probe into the oil, ensuring it’s at least 2 inches deep and not touching the bottom, and wait for the temperature reading to stabilize.
How to tell if oil is 350 degrees without a thermometer?
To check if oil is at 350¡ãF, I drop a small piece of bread in; if it browns in about 60 seconds, it’s just right!
